Curracloe Beach
Fringed by pine forests and grassy sand dunes, Curracloe Beach features soft white sand lapped by a gentle surf. Locals flock to this Blue Flag-rated beach on sunny days, but thanks to its vastness, you won't have trouble finding a quiet spot just for yourself. A nature trail runs through the neighboring nature reserve, while the shacks serving snacks, selling sun cream, and renting bodyboards are available at the several access points. Thanks to its resemblance to Omaha Beach, the strand was featured in the opening scene of Spielberg's blockbuster movie "Saving Private Ryan."
